高手进!为什么执行JAVAC命令总是说找不到符号?

来源:百度知道 编辑:UC知道 时间:2024/05/25 01:54:44
开始编译Calculator一切正常:
D:\gyl\library\rmitest>javac Calculator.java
然后,编译CalculatorImpl就说找不到Calculator了:
D:\gyl\library\rmitest>javac CalculatorImpl.java
CalculatorImpl.java:7: 找不到符号
符号: 类 Calculator
public class CalculatorImpl extends UnicastRemoteObject implements Calculato
^
1 错误

为什么呢???

环境变量也是正常的阿。
两个类的源代码如下:
import java.rmi.Remote;

public interface Calculator extends Remote
{
public long add(long a, long b)
throws java.rmi.RemoteException;

public long sub(long a, long b)
throws java.rmi.RemoteException;

public long mul(long a, long b)
throws java.rmi.RemoteException;

public long div(long a, long b)
throws java.rmi.RemoteException;
}

import java.rmi.server.UnicastRemoteObjec

除了import java.rmi.server.UnicastRemoteObject 后面差个分号
没有任何问题啊~~~
我编译也没有错误!

也没有看见你加了包,如果有包 要给出包路径的
比如 javac package1.package2.…….ClassName.java

还有就是你输入正确没 Calculator CalculatorImpl 里面有的是 l 有的是
i 要分清楚!

您好,我同样的问题,但是我的classpath好像没什么问题,能不能留个邮箱联系一下